From The Haz Cafe
'Homemade finger food. That delightful moment is when you walk home and stumble upon kitchen preparations. You hear the sound of the ticker goes off, the food is being pulled out of the oven. And there it is. A swift smell of freshly baked homemade goodies gets your taste buds salivating.